This Medicare Advantage Organization Agreement, effective from January 1, 2026, to December 31, 2026, is between the Arizona Health Care Cost Containment System (AHCCCS) and Health Choice Arizona, Inc. (MAO). Its purpose is to coordinate care for 'Full Benefit Dual Eligible Members' in Arizona, who are enrolled in Medicare and receive Medicaid assistance. The agreement outlines MAO's responsibilities for integrating and coordinating Medicare and Medicaid benefits, financial reporting, compliance with state and federal regulations, and participation in various initiatives to improve care and health outcomes for dual-eligible beneficiaries, funded through monthly capitated rates.

ActiveThis agreement is between the Arizona Health Care Cost Containment System (AHCCCS) and Mercy Care, operating as a Medicare Advantage Organization (MAO). Its purpose is to coordinate care for "Full Benefit Dual Eligible Members" in Arizona, who are eligible for both Medicare and Medicaid. The agreement details MAO responsibilities for care coordination, Medicaid benefits coverage, cost-sharing protections, information sharing, financial standards, marketing, grievances, member transitions, Medicare Star Ratings, and requirements for Highly Integrated Dual Eligible Special Needs Plans (HIDE SNPs) and Fully Integrated Dual Eligible Special Needs Plans (FIDE SNPs). The term of the agreement is from January 1, 2026, to December 31, 2026.

ActiveThis document is a status report, dated January 2, 2026, from AHCCCS (Arizona Health Care Cost Containment System) to Arizona legislative leaders concerning its intergovernmental agreement with the State of Hawaii's Med-QUEST Division/Department of Human Services. The report details financial and operational activities for State Fiscal Year 2025 related to data processing using AHCCCS's Prepaid Medicaid Management Information System (PMMIS). Key activities include ongoing operations and maintenance support for Hawaii's PMMIS and Data Warehouse, implementation of MACBIS, development of a MES Roadmap, and a significant MES Modernization project (mainframe refactoring) with an anticipated 30-month timeline from an August start. The report highlights cost and knowledge sharing benefits from this joint venture and includes financial summaries for HAPA Savings (Fund 2439) and ISA #3 (Fund 2442) for SFY 2025.

ActiveThis Medicare Advantage Organization (MAO) Agreement between AHCCCS and Bridgeway Health Solutions of Arizona, Inc. outlines the coordination of care for Full Benefit Dual Eligible Members in Arizona. The agreement details program requirements, including MAO responsibilities for coordinating Medicare and Medicaid benefits, financial standards, marketing, grievances, member transition, and Medicare Star Ratings. It also specifies requirements for Highly Integrated Dual Eligible Special Needs Plan (HIDE SNP) and Fully Integrated Dual Eligible Special Needs Plan (FIDE SNP) statuses, and lists covered services. The contract is effective from January 1, 2026, to December 31, 2026.
